编程inx 指的是编程领域中的一种未明确定义的术语,通常用于泛指编程相关的动态、技巧或文化。这个概念可能涉及到编程中遇到的复杂性、特定编程社区的习惯用语,或是编程过程中产生的奇妙现象。例如,某些程序员可能会使用“inx”来描述编程时的某种灵感或直觉。由于这个词没有一个标准化的定义,它的含义往往根据上下文而变化。
在讨论编程inx时,值得深入探讨的一个方面是它如何影响编程社区和开发者。编程不仅仅是关于代码的编写,还包含了一系列复杂的社交互动,包括如何解决问题、协作以及共享与接收反馈。在某种程度上,“inx”可以被看作是在这样一个多元化且持续发展的环境中形成的一种文化现象,其影响力不仅体现在技术上,也体现在编程社区的互相学习和支持中。
一、编程文化与社区互动
编程不仅是技术行为,它也是一种文化实践。编程inx 回响着这种文化的某些方面,比如开发者分享的内部笑话、特定社区养成的习惯,以及那些只有深入了解特定编程语言才会“获得”的体验。这种文化现象构建了程序员之间的共同身份感,并在很大程度上推动了知识分享和创新。
二、编程直觉与经验
直觉在解决编程难题时扮演了关键角色。开发者会依赖他们的编程inx来决定如何实现特定的功能或解决bugs。这种直觉很大程度上基于经验与知识,是程序员内化各种模式和最佳实践后的直观判断。加强直觉的一种方式是通过实战练习和不断学习来累积经验。
三、创造性解决方案
编程inx 也体现在需要发散思维和创新的领域。面对新问题,程序员需要有能力跳出传统解决方案的框架,发挥创造性思维来找出更高效、更优雅或更具前瞻性的解决方法。这种能力往往是对程序员的一种评价标准。
四、编程语言与框架选择
选择正确的编程语言或框架对于项目的成功至关重要。这里,编程inx 涉及到根据项目需求、团队能力以及未来发展等因素做出明智的决策。程序员经常需要在多个选择间权衡优劣,这时他们的直觉和对当前编程趋势的把握就显示出重要性。
五、源代码的优雅和实用性
优雅且实用的代码是每个开发者追求的目标,编程inx 在这方面起着中心作用。编写可读、易维护而且性能高效的代码需要对编程原则有深入理解。良好的编程习惯、代码审查和持续的重构都是实现这一目标的有效手段。
六、技术债务管理
随着项目的发展,技术债务可能形成并逐渐累积。有效管理技术债务要求程序员具备前瞻性,这要借助于他们的编程inx。识别哪些是暂时的权宜之计,哪些是需要长期解决的问题,以及如何平衡紧迫的业务需求与代码质量都是程序员经常面临的挑战。
总的来说,编程inx 是一个复杂且含糊的概念,它囊括了编程知识、经验、文化和直觉的多个方面。这个词既可以引用于具体的编程技术,也能用于描述不可言传的经验和感觉。无论它的具体含义如何变化,编程inx 都深深植根于编程作为一种创造性、合作性和持续进化的活动之中。
相关问答FAQs:
1. 什么是编程inx?
编程inx是一个相对较新的领域,在技术上被称为编程思维与学习过程的一种方法。它强调通过计算机编程来培养解决问题的能力、创造性思维和逻辑思考能力。
2. 编程inx与传统编程有何不同?
编程inx与传统编程的主要区别在于它更注重培养创造性思维和问题解决能力,而不仅仅是掌握编程语言和技术。它强调了问题驱动的学习方法,通过实际项目、挑战和实践来提高学习者的技能和能力。
3. 如何通过编程inx提高编程技能?
通过编程inx,学习者可以解决真实世界的问题,例如开发一个网站、创建一个游戏或设计一个应用程序。这种实际项目的方法可以帮助学习者将抽象的编程概念与实际应用场景相结合,从而加深他们对编程的理解和技能。
学习者可以通过以下方式提高编程技能:
- 参与开源项目或合作工作:参与实际项目能够提供真实场景的学习机会,并与其他开发人员合作,提高自己的技能水平。
- 刻意练习:通过不断的编程练习,解决各种不同类型的问题,可以加强自己的编程思维和调试能力。
- 学习编程原则和最佳实践:了解编程原则和最佳实践可以帮助学习者编写更高效、可读性更好的代码,提高代码质量。
编程inx不仅仅是学习一门语言或一种技术,更是通过实践和思考来培养学习者的全面能力和创造性思维。
文章标题:编程inx是什么意思,发布者:飞飞,转载请注明出处:https://worktile.com/kb/p/2141758